zymol is good stuff IMHO... I used it regularly on my 4runner, and now on my taco... it's kinda "soft" -- that's a good thing and a bad thing:
good thing - cuz it's super easy to apply, remove, "activate" (spritz with h20 and wipe down -- per the instructions) and buff. my whole 4runner could be done in ~20mins on a warmish day w/ 2 ppl (~45 mins by myself). bad - cuz it doesn't last really long... like a month or month-and-a-half before the paint starts to feel "grippy" (the paint felt like butter right after it was zymol'd) give it a shot. cheers, ryan |
